Cost of Economy Class Plane Tickets from Kenya to UK

If you’re looking for a budget-friendly option, economy class is usually the cheapest way to travel. The cost of an economy class plane ticket from Kenya to the UK can vary greatly depending on the airline and time of year, but here are some rough estimates:

  • Low-cost carriers: £300-£500 (approximately KES 45,000-KES 75,000)
  • Major airlines: £400-£700 (approximately KES 60,000-KES 105,000)
  • Peak season: £500-£1,000 (approximately KES 75,000-KES 150,000)

Comparing Prices for Flights from Kenya to the UK

When planning a trip from Kenya to the UK, one of the most significant expenses to consider is the cost of a plane ticket. The price can vary greatly depending on several factors, including the airline, time of year, and how far in advance you book.

Airline Departure City (Kenya) Arrival City (UK) Price Range (£) Flight Duration (Hours)
Kenya Airways Nairobi (NBO) London (LHR) 400 – 800 8 – 10
British Airways Mombasa (MBA) London (LHR) 450 – 850 9 – 11
Emirates Nairobi (NBO) London (LHR) 500 – 900 10 – 12
Qatar Airways Mombasa (MBA) London (LHR) 550 – 950 11 – 13

Plane Tickets from Kenya to UK in 2024: FAQs

Q1: What are the major airlines operating flights from Kenya to UK in 2024?

Some of the major airlines operating flights from Kenya to UK in 2024 include British Airways, Kenya Airways, Turkish Airlines, Emirates, and Qatar Airways. The availability and pricing of flights may vary depending on the airline and time of booking.

Q2: What is the average cost of a one-way economy ticket from Kenya to UK in 2024?

The average cost of a one-way economy ticket from Kenya to UK in 2024 can range from $450-$800 USD, depending on the airline, time of booking, and travel dates. Prices may fluctuate due to various factors such as demand, fuel prices, and global events.

Q3: Are there any budget-friendly options for flights from Kenya to UK in 2024?

Yes, there are budget-friendly options available for flights from Kenya to UK in 2024. Consider flying with low-cost carriers or using online travel agencies that offer discounted fares. Additionally, booking in advance or during off-peak seasons can help you save money.

Q5: How far in advance should I book my flight from Kenya to UK in 2024 to get the best price?

It is recommended to book your flight from Kenya to UK at least 2-3 months in advance to get the best price. However, if you’re flexible with your travel dates, you may be able to find better deals by booking during off-peak seasons or using travel apps that offer price alerts and travel recommendations.
